Billing Clerk

Houston, TX | Fully Onsite

LHH is seeking a Billing Clerk for a growing organization in Houston, Texas.

This opportunity is ideal for someone who enjoys working with numbers, maintaining accurate financial records, and supporting day-to-day accounting operations. The Billing Clerk will play a key role in ensuring invoices are processed correctly, customer accounts are maintained, and billing discrepancies are resolved in a timely manner. This is a fully onsite position offering a collaborative work environment and the opportunity to build valuable accounting and administrative experience.

Responsibilities
  • Prepare and process customer invoices accurately and on schedule
  • Review billing information for completeness and accuracy before submission
  • Monitor outstanding invoices and assist with payment follow-up activities
  • Research and resolve billing questions, discrepancies, and account issues
  • Maintain organized billing records and supporting documentation
  • Enter billing and payment information into accounting systems
  • Reconcile invoices, purchase orders, and related financial documents
  • Communicate with internal departments and external customers regarding account inquiries
  • Assist with month-end reporting and general accounting support tasks
  • Ensure compliance with company billing procedures and recordkeeping standards
Qualifications
  • High school diploma or equivalent required
  • Previous experience in billing, accounts receivable, accounting support, or administrative office work preferred
  • Strong data entry and organizational skills
  • Ability to work with numbers accurately and efficiently
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Excel, Outlook, and other Microsoft Office applications
  • Experience working with accounting or ERP software is a plus
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to prioritize tasks and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ment
  • Detail-oriented with a commitment to accuracy
